Chilliwack Salvation Army food drive returns

Volunteers will be coming to your door on May 3 in Chilliwack

The Chilliwack Food Bank Drive is here again, and the need is just as great as ever.

Volunteers will be going door-to-door in Chilliwack, collecting food for the hungry on Wednesday, May 3. Residents are asked to leave donations at their front doors with a note identifying it as a donation.

All donations will be given to The Salvation Army. They are asking for non-perishable food only, or monetary donations that will be used to purchase perishable foods.

The volunteers will work their way around communities from 6 p.m. to 8:30 p.m. For those who are missed, or those who want to drop off food or cash donations, that can be done at the Chilliwack Fire Hall on Cheam Ave., between 6 p.m. and 8 p.m. the same day.
